Review: Hey there Delilah and Unmasking Charlotte by Andria Large and MD Saperstein







Hi, my name is Delilah Sampson, and I am a self proclaimed “frump girl.” My world came crashing down the day I walked in on my boyfriend having sex with my boss, rendering me single and jobless. A new job fell into my lap as the secretary of the gorgeous, rich, powerful, and mighty cocky controlling partner at Santino Law Firm. I spend my days trying to please a demanding boss, keeping my lustful thoughts to myself. Until one night, when my best friend drags me to a club, and I fall for a man whose true identity I will never know. 

See, at Club Masquerade, everyone wears a mask and a nametag with a fake name. Also, on your nametag is a number that you are assigned when you come into the club, which is linked to an in-house messaging system; no one is permitted to speak, which ensures that identities are kept secret. I meet my lover every Saturday at 9 pm sharp. We text and email constantly when we are not together, and I have somehow fallen in love with him. 

But, then there is Nick Santino. He is the partner that I can’t keep my eyes off. Unfortunately, the only reason he hired me is because he is not attracted to me and all my frump glory. Fortunately, for me, I am a kick ass secretary, so he keeps me around. Like many men in his position, Nick is used to getting what he wants, when he wants it; all without commitment, of course. 

So when he finds a woman that he is both physically and emotionally attracted to, he finds himself in unchartered territory – love. And I can do nothing but be jealous from the sidelines – lusting for a man I can’t have, and loving a man I can’t know.

Hey there, Delilah is book 1 of the Taboo Love series, in which we tackle the boss/secretary relationship. Each book will be a stand alone with a HEA, but will have a few reoccurring characters


4 Star Review by Jen Skewes



I loved this book.  I loved the humor and witty banter.  But most of all I loved Nick and Delilah together 


Delilah has always been known as the frumpy girl since she was in school.  She has always been well endowed and because of that she was so self conscious of how she looked that she would cover up what she had by wearing baggy clothes and not really caring about fashion.  She has been with her boyfriend for the last 8 years.  But lately things have been a little off.  And she soon discovers why, when he walks in on her bitch of a boss having sex with her boyfriend.   So now she is living alone, has no boyfriend or job.  When she interviews for a new job as a legal secretary she meets Nick, her new sexy hot as hell boss.  

Nick is a hot shot lawyer and the love em and leave em kind of guy.  He's had sex with many women but isn't one for relationships.  He has dated women but when he feels things crossing over that "just sex line" he breaks up with them before things get worse.   He is in need of a new secretary because things got a little too complicated with his last one if you know what I mean. So when "frumpy" Delilah walks into his office she seems to be the perfect fit.  Not only is she a good candidate for the job on a professional level but there is no attraction to her at all so therefore she is the prefect choice for the job. He needs someone that won't be a distraction and someone who is actually interested in doing their job instead of him.

Delilah is certainly attracted to Nick but she knows that she is just not his type at all, no matter how well they get along.  When her friend drags her to Club M one night she meets the mysterious Nico.  Club M is an anonymous sexy club where there is no speaking and faces are covered. So everyone's identity is a secret.  Nico completely rocks her world in more ways than one.  But how much does she really know about "Nico".  And while she finds herself falling for a man whose face she has never seen she is also falling for her boss.   Until Nick does something that causes her to not trust him any more leaving her completely heart broken. 

I loved Nick and Delilah together.  Nick hires her because yes she was a good worked but it also had to do with the fact that she wasn't his type and had no desire to be with her.  Until he started seeing what was really behind the baggy clothes and glasses.  When you took all that away Delilah was beautiful and definitely caught his eye. But it was more than that for him. Conversation flowed easily with her. He found himself thinking about her more than he wanted to admit.  I loved the witty banter between them.  Nick was sexy and controlling and just lovable.  

Delilah is the girl you can relate to.  Doesn't think much of herself as far as looks goes.  Never caring how she looked and always thinking she wasn't good enough for someone like Nick Santino. But she was also a very strong woman who didn't take crap from people.  Especially Nick. 

Hey There Delilah is a witty, humorous, and fun read.  I found myself smiling throughout this book. The sex  scenes were hot and sexy. There was just the right amount of drama.  Nick and Delilah were perfect for each other.  And I loved Delilah's best friend Charlie.  She was the best friend that every girl wants.  I am looking forward to reading her story. 






Some say that I'm cynical. Some say that I'm flippant. But I am neither of those things. I am just a realist, who through an unfortunate turn of events, learned the hard way that everything is in fact black or white. At least for me it is, and always will be. 


But then there is Calvin King. The thorn in my side, the pain in my ass. He is what some would call the perfect man - an imposing businessman, an even more impressive ladies’ man. Every man wants to be him and every woman just wants him. At least that is what I hear. I’m not admitting to anything beyond that. 

What I do know and will concede to, is that my resolve is tested as soon as I meet Calvin. He ticks every box off my checklist - sexy as sin, tall, dark, rich, intelligent, and funny. My body craves just the thought of him. How can I possibly keep him at arm’s length when he is the only man I want and desire? And it doesn’t help that he kisses like a god and sets my body on fire. Crap! Don’t ask me how I know that, he doesn’t play fair. 

Most importantly, I can’t let him unmask me, it’s my only defense. 

Unmasking Charlotte is book 2 of the Taboo Love series and picks up where Hey There, Delilah left off. As with Hey There, Delilah, it is a standalone - so don’t worry if you haven’t read Hey There, Delilah, yet - with a HEA. That means no cliffhanger! Oh, and expect to see some of your favorite characters.

4 Star Review by Jen Skewes



Unmasking Charlotte is book two in the Taboo Love Series.  This is charlotte and Calvin’s story, both of whom we met in Hey There Delilah.  While this one can be read as a stand alone I would recommend reading Hey There Delilah first.  Mainly because it is really good but the main characters also play a part in Unmasking Charlotte as well. 

Calvin owns Club M, an anonymous sex club.  At one point in his life he wanted to be a layer just like his father.  Until he overheard something that completely turned him off from pursuing a career in law.  He dropped out of law school and opened up Club M.  This is a sex club where everyone who enters wears a mask and is not allowed to talk.  Everyone’ identity is kept a secret.  Calvin has a rule though when it comes to women.  He never gets involved with a woman from his club.  And right now the only woman he wants is Charlotte, who happens to be best friends with his friend Nick’s Fiance.   But while there seems to be a spark between the two of them, Charlotte seems to have no interest in him.  At least that is what she is teeling him.

Charlotte definitely feels the attraction between her and Calvin.  But Charlie has demons from her past that she has been fighting.  And those demons are the reason why she is afraid of being with Calvin.  She likes him, this much she can admit, but her fear gets in her way.  Se comes to a point where she realizes that he needs to move on from her past and not let that fear control her.  She needs to live her life and decides to go for it with Calvin.  But she still holds onto her past by not telling Calvin what happened to her.  What will happen when her secret is out?

I loved Calvin and Charlie together.  Calvin is sexy but sweet.  You may thinkg that an owner of a ex club is this bad boy player, but the truth is that he is so different that the person you would expect him to be.  We first met him in book 1 and I loved him right from the start.  I loved his relationship with his best friend Nick and how easily he took to Nick’s girlfriend Delilah.  Charlie is Delilah’s best friend and I loved her.  I loved the banter between the two of them  she has been through a lot n her life but she has managed to get through it all.  And I loved her relationship with her father.  He is such an amazing and wonderful man. 

 Unmasking Charlotte was humorous and witty but there was also a serious side to it as well.  It dealt with some deeper issues but there was the perfect balance between the humor and the seriousness of that issue.   Calvin and Charlie was just hot and sexy and perfect together.  I love this series and love the friendship between Calvin, Charlie, Delilah and Nick.  Oh and let’s not forget about Parker.  He is Calvin and Nick’s best friend but has worked with Charlie and was such a great friend.  I cannot wait for his story. This series is a must read.  You will fall in love with these characters and feel like you are a part of their little circle.  A must read.
